I just came back from Korea a couple of days ago. Skiing is definitely over by the time u go in April. How many days will u be there? For Seoul, its pretty easy to move around as most of the tourist attractions are in town & can reach by MRT.
I was there for 9 days & I did not include jeju coz really no time. If your dates are confirmed, I would suggest booking your air ticket for jeju early coz the earlier u book the cheaper the ticket. U can either self drive or hire a driver in jeju if u prefer hassle free. U may want to read up in trip advisor as there are a few recommendations for such driver/ guide.
For those going to Korea soon, the weather now is cold but really nice :rahrah: When I was there last week, temperature is about 5 or 6 degrees & if u going outskirt, its even colder like 1 degree. So u dress warmly. -

3 days is good enough for jeju. For seoul, it depends on where & what u want to cover so its subjective. With kids in tow, I cant packed too much activities in a day.
From incheon to gimpo, u can take the arex train, journey is abt 30 mins. -

actually my kids enjoyed all of the places we went coz every holiday is about them & for them
we will be going back again for snow next dec.
Places we went this trip are:
Gyeongbokgung palace & Gwanghwamun square
Garden of the morning calm & Nami island
Cheonggyecheon stream
Lotte world
Everland
Pororo park
Noryangin fish market
Trick eye museum & Hongik free market
Dongdaemun market (toys & stationery street)
Namdaemun market
Places which we didnt manage to cover though its in my itineary
Coex aquarium
Insadong
Seoul Tower
Namsangol hanok village
I stayed in Myeongdong so lots of shopping & food. Actually there are so many places to visit in Korea, cant cover all in 1 trip. If your kids are above 6yrs, u can include Kidzania which I plan to bring my kids next year. -
